Good Day,

I'm wondering if there is a video or written instructions on how to bleed the brake on the xb9xs.

Thank you.
 
Bleeding brakes is very very straight forward. crack the bleeder on the caliper, slowly squeeze the brake lever until it bottoms out. Then close the bleeder while you (or a friend) holds the brake lever in. same goes for the rear brakes. just dont get the fluid on any of the plastics/wheels as it will stain it.
 
1. Fill master cylinder reservoir to recommended level.
2. Loosen caliper bleeder screw then re-snug it. (10mm wrench)
3. Slide clear piece of polypropyl line (clear plastic fuell line for chainsaws work great. Bought my at AutoZone) over caliper bleed screw and place other end in old bottle type container.
4. Go to brake lever or pedal and pump briskly and firmly for perhaps 10 pumps or so. Keep the lever on full pressure and crack bleeder open.
5. Tighten bleeder.
6. Release lever.
7. Repeat steps 1-6 untill break lever is firm and no bubbles coming out into the catch bottle.
REMBER TO KEEP YOUR BRAKE FLUID RESERVOIR AT A CORRECT WITH DOT 4 FLUID
 
i found it is best to remove the cailper and place a piece of wood to block it wide open and hold the bleeder straight up.
The mounting angle of the bleeder makes it easy to trap air in it
